Abstract

This study was aimed at determining the knowledge, attitudes, and skills of women in Belu, barriers to women's political participation and efforts to increase women's political participation in Belu. The aspects used in this research method are the type of research, the research approach, research setting, research schedule, the subject of research, data collection techniques, data analysis techniques, and data validity. The results show that the low participation of women in politics Belu was in luenced by the internal and external factors. The internal factor is the poor quality of women's resources in terms of knowledge, attitude and skills of practical political technique. While the external factors include: political and institutional barriers, cultural barriers patriarchy, socio-economic barriers, and so forth

Abstract

This study aimed to describe the characteristics of the types of the dinner menu and entertainments that are served to tourists in restaurants, at cultural tourism area of Yogyakarta Kingdom. This study used qualitative methods, and ethnocultural theory approach. The results show that Javanese ethnic (in this case represented by Yogyakarta Kingdom cultural tourism entrepreneurs) presents dishes and typical dance heritage that are 'market table'. The dishes are sega golong, sekul ijo, singgang panggang, bebek suwir, semur piyik, urip-urip gulung, sanggar, sup timlo, pandekuk, prawan kenes, randha tapa, tapak kucing, manuk nom, burdedeg, and bendul with typical drink like Javanese beer and wedang secang. The entertainments showed are Kakung dance and Putri dance

Abstract

This study was aimed at exploring the dynamics of wisdom in managing forest ecosystems as the basis for ecological behavior and preservation of the environment  on Benuaq Society in East Kalimantan through indigenous perspective. This study used qualitative descriptive-Explorative method. Data of this study were obtained through interviews and observations. The results show that the use of forests is based on the maintenance of balance and sustainability of forest resources as a form of harmonious relations and human responsibility to the natural environment. The local wisdom is re lected in the habits of life and the social values that lasted a long time . The value of self-transcendence, social-altruistic, and biospheric become reinforcement in ecological behavior intention to care for the forest. A form of environmental wisdom is emonstrated in the oral arts. Farming knowledge and technologies used do not harm the environment. Land use like Umaq, Simpuk, and the swelling are developed by the Benuaq conservation behavior. Customs regulations role as controller in the system of ecologically sustainable behavior in forest management

Abstract

This study was aimed at expressing commands and prohibitions contained in Serat Wulang Reh. The object of this study was Serat Wulang Reh manuscript. The data of this study were lingual units that can be gatra (arranged) or the combination of gatra containing marker (symbol). The markers were analyzed based on the form of the basis word or derivatives of the basic words that contain af ixes and can be interpreted as a command or prohibition. The result shows that the use of markers to express commands from human to another human in Serat Wulang Reh are more varied than that are used to express prohibitions. The marker that is used to express a command has a different intensity; that are irm until fewer irms. The marker that is used to express prohibition must be avoided regarding the relationship between human with God and human’s relationship with each other has the same meaning. This is apparent on the lingual unit used by the following: aja jangan’, aywa ‘jangan’, dan nora kena ‘tidak boleh'

Abstract

The study was aimed at examining the use of polite language (language use) in Kupang Malay speech community. There are two basic theories of this research; speech act and linguistic politeness theory. The politeness theory was combined with speech act theory, because the speech act theory investigates what to choose, while the theory of politeness investigate whether the utterances are polite or not. In speech, the BMK speaker also uses the six the principles of politeness toward the listeners. These principles are tact maxim, generosity maxim, approbation maxim, modesty maxim, agreement maxim, and sympathy maxim
